Class Commission: Grade 9-12

Assessment Guide

1 2 3

Theory Criterion
To what degree does the student?s proposal fulfill the list of requirements as listed in the ?make-believe? requests for proposals for public art?

The student?s proposal fulfills 0 - 60% of the listed requirements as listed in the ?make-believe? requests for proposals for public art.

The student?s proposal fulfills 60 - 80% of the listed requirements as listed in the ?make-believe? requests for proposals for public art.

The student?s proposal fulfills 80- 100% all of the listed requirements as listed in the ?make-believe? requests for proposals for public art.

Creation Criterion
Does the student?s proposal indicate an appropriate selection of materials, tools, processes and technologies to produce the intended work of art?

The student?s proposal indicates 0 ? 60% of the appropriate materials, tools, processes and technologies needed to produce the intended work of art.

The student?s proposal indicates 60 - 80% of the appropriate materials, tools, processes and technologies needed to produce the intended work of art.

The student?s proposal indicates 80 - 100% of the appropriate materials, tools, processes and technologies needed to produce the intended work of art.

Analysis Criterion
Does the student communicate ideas using appropriate art vocabulary and terminology related to materials, processes and technologies?

The student uses 0-4 examples of appropriate art vocabulary and terminology related to materials, processes and technologies to communicate ideas.

The student uses 5-7 examples of appropriate art vocabulary and terminology related to materials, processes and technologies to communicate ideas.

The student uses 8-10 examples of appropriate art vocabulary and terminology related to materials, processes and technologies to communicate ideas.
